Bolderwood Deer Sanctuary

Highlight • Forest

With picturesque scenery, leisurely trails and herds of deer and ponies roaming freely, Bolderwood Deer Sanctuary is a fantastic place to visit for all the family. There’s even a purpose-built deer viewing platform, where you can watch the deer being fed.

Knightwood Oak

Highlight • Natural Monument

Knightwood Oak, also known as the ‘Queen of the forest’, is more than 500 years old. With a trunk girth of 24 feet (7.4 m), it's the largest oak tree in the New Forest and is thought to be the oldest. The trail from the car park is smooth, compacted gravel and well-maintained. The huge tree is impressive up close and makes for a great picnic spot.

Start of the Tall Trees Trail

Highlight • Viewpoint

This interesting and easy-going trail takes you past majestic conifers planted in the 1850s, some of the oldest Douglas fir trees in Britain and two enormous redwoods. Information boards provide facts about the tallest, heaviest and toughest trees in the world.
